
Japan-based reader Matt, who actually came up and said "hi" at the Yodobashi Camera Wii launch, send word of a personal project that's been keeping him busy for several months: A 3D model of Nintendo HQ. Matt writes:
What I did was I made a 3d model of Nintendo of Japan's HQ building with Google Sketchup using reference photos I took on site. It took awhile as I became quite anal about accuracy to the point where I ended up revisiting the place several times, once with a tape measure to measure the outer wall's bricks. Good times. No guard came out to question me fortunately. That would have been awkward. I'm going to upload it Google's 3D Warehouse shortly even though I feel like it's still work in progress. There's a limit to how accurately I can manage to model the place considering the restricted access and the fact that I can not fly.
